The Romanian regulator ANCOM has approved the use of 900 MHz and 1800 MHz frequencies for 3G services.
This concerns GSM operators Orange Romania, Vodafone Romania and Cosmote Romanian Mobile Telecommunications, which will need to upgrade their networks to host equipment capable of using both 2G and 3G technologies.
There are four 3G licence holders in Romania: Orange, Vodafone, Telemobil and RCS&RDS.
